## Synchronize your changes in locally
|
||||
|
||||
When debugging the build, you have two options how to test your changes in this environment.
|
||||
|
||||
### Making changes to the VMR directly
|
||||
|
||||
You can make the changes directly to the local checkout of the VMR at `/workspaces/dotnet`. You
|
||||
can then try to build the VMR and see if the change works for you.
|
||||
|
||||
### Pull changes into the local VMR
|
||||
|
||||
You can also make a fix in the individual source repository (e.g. `dotnet/runtime`) and push the
|
||||
fix into a branch (can be in your fork too). Once you have the commit pushed, you can pull this
|
||||
version of the repository into the VMR locally.
|
||||
|
||||
Let's consider you pushed a commit with SHA `abcdef` into your fork at `github.com/yourfork/runtime`.
|
||||
You can now bring this version of runtime into the local VMR in this Codespace by running:
|
||||
|
||||
```bash
|
||||
cd /workspaces/installer
|
||||
./eng/vmr-sync.sh \
|
||||
--vmr /workspaces/dotnet \
|
||||
--tmp /workspaces/tmp \
|
||||
--repository runtime:abcdef \
|
||||
--remote runtime:https://github.com/yourfork/runtime
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
You can now proceed building the VMR in the Codespace using instructions above. You can repeat
|
||||
this process and sync a new commit from your fork. Only note that, at this time, Source-Build
|
||||
modifies some of the checked-in sources so you'll need to revert the working tree changes
|
||||
between attempts.
